We are seeking a strategic, analytical, and commercially minded Sr. Manager, Finance & Analysis to support business planning, strategic decision-making, and long-term growth.
The role is responsible for financial planning and forecasting, pricing and commercial analysis, content acquisition evaluation, business case development, and performance insights. The successful candidate will partner across the organization to translate data and market dynamics into actionable recommendations that drive business performance and growth.

The hiring range for this position in Ontario, Canada is C$136,300 to C$182,800 CAD per year. The base pay actually offered will take into account internal equity and also may vary depending on the candidate's geographic region,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ience among other factors. A full range of medical, financial, and/or other variable pay or benefits, may be offered dependent on the level and position offered.
